In the annals of automotive history, speed has always been the ultimate metric of engineering prowess. While top speed figures have long been dismissed by the casual observer as largely irrelevant to the daily commuter—a family sedan today can effortlessly sustain 70 mph—for the discerning enthusiast and the performance-obsessed engineer, these numbers represent the apex of technical achievement. For any manufacturer aspiring to global recognition, the quest for the fastest road cars is not just about marketing hype; it is a declaration of capability, a testament to aerodynamic optimization, and a display of raw power. This pursuit, however, is a fiercely competitive arena. Over the past two decades, we have witnessed the transition from the golden age of naturally aspirated V8s and manual gearboxes, exemplified by the McLaren F1 in the 1990s, to the hypercar arms race of the 21st century. Today, manufacturers are pushing the limits, often targeting the elusive 300-mile-per-hour barrier. This threshold represents an exponential leap in difficulty, requiring breakthroughs in chassis rigidity, cooling technology, and drag reduction that defy conventional physics. Furthermore, the rise of electric hypercars—such as the Rimac Nevera and the Yangwang U9 Xtreme—has introduced a paradigm shift. With their instantaneous torque and massive power outputs, these battery-powered marvels are now challenging the established order, proving that cutting-edge electric vehicle (EV) technology can compete with—and even surpass—internal combustion engine (ICE) rivals. Understanding the landscape of the fastest cars in the world requires looking beyond the spec sheet. It demands an appreciation for the technological heritage of these machines. Early racing icons of the 1920s, like the Bentley Blower and the Bugattis that competed in the 24 Hours of Le Mans, were road cars that happened to be bred for motorsport. In the modern era, however, the gap between motorsport and road-legal vehicles has widened significantly. Manufacturers must now engineer entirely separate platforms for racing and production, as the demands of homologation and civilian safety often preclude the use of race-spec components. Consequently, achieving a position on the top 20 fastest cars list today is the culmination of specific, dedicated development cycles, requiring billions of dollars in investment and years of rigorous testing to achieve these breathtaking speeds. The engineering required to build one of the world’s fastest road cars is staggering. It involves a meticulous balance of power, aerodynamics, weight distribution, and thermal management. To break through the 300 mph barrier requires not only enough horsepower to overcome air resistance—which increases exponentially with speed—but also the ability to handle the immense heat generated by friction and the forces exerted on the chassis. This is where modern technology truly shines. From the active aerodynamic elements found on the Koenigsegg Jesko Absolut to the 1,200-volt architecture of the Yangwang U9 Xtreme, engineers are pushing the boundaries of what is physically possible, making the impossible seem routine. To provide a comprehensive overview of this elite group, we have compiled the definitive list of the fastest road cars currently in production or confirmed for production by 2026. This ranking excludes heavily modified race cars and one-off prototypes that are not available to the public. We have aimed to feature the most accurate and verifiable top-speed data available, drawing from manufacturer claims, independent testing, and industry consensus. The Reigning Champion: Yangwang U9 Xtreme In the electric era, innovation knows no bounds, and the Yangwang U9 Xtreme stands as the pinnacle of this technological evolution. This Chinese hypercar, produced by the EV subsidiary of BYD (Build Your Dreams), has shattered conventional expectations by achieving a top speed of 308 mph. This remarkable figure is not merely an incremental improvement; it represents a paradigm shift in hypercar performance. What makes the Yangwang U9 Xtreme so formidable is its powertrain. It utilizes four ultra-powerful electric motors delivering a staggering total output of 2,978 bhp. To manage this incredible surge of energy, the car employs a 1,200-volt architecture, which allows for vastly superior power transfer efficiency compared to standard 800-volt systems. The batteries have been specifically engineered to handle high-speed demands without overheating, provided by BYD’s own advanced battery technology. The engineers at Yangwang have optimized the aerodynamics of the standard U9, focusing on drag reduction while maintaining a visually arresting design. The implications of the U9 Xtreme’s performance are profound. Its existence challenges the long-held notion that electric vehicles are heavier and less efficient at extreme speeds. By achieving a top speed that eclipses many internal combustion rivals, the Yangwang U9 Xtreme has solidified its place among the fastest road cars and established a new benchmark for electric performance. The engineering behind this machine—from the thermal management of the battery to the aerodynamic refinement of the bodywork—represents the absolute cutting edge of automotive technology. The All-American Beast: Hennessey Venom F5
American engineering prowess has long been synonymous with raw power and relentless innovation, and the Hennessey Venom F5 is the latest embodiment of this spirit. Developed by Hennessey Special Vehicles, this hypercar represents a significant leap forward from its predecessor, the Hennessey Venom, which itself was a formidable force in the automotive world. The Venom F5 is powered by a massive 6.6-liter twin-turbocharged V8 engine, nicknamed “Fury,” which generates an astonishing 1,817 bhp. This immense power, combined with a lightweight carbon fiber chassis, propels the car from 0 to 60 mph in just 2.6 seconds. While rear-wheel drive limits traction at launch, the car’s aerodynamics have been meticulously honed to achieve an extraordinary top speed. Hennessey has set an ambitious target of reaching 311 mph, a milestone that would place it among the very few vehicles capable of breaking the 300 mph barrier. In testing, the Venom F5 has already reached a verified speed of 271.6 mph at the Johnny Bohmer Proving Grounds in Florida. With the car’s full development still underway, the potential for greater speed is immense. The Hennessey Venom F5 stands as a testament to American engineering ingenuity and a formidable competitor in the race for the fastest cars in the world. Its focus on pure, unadulterated power and minimalist design positions it as a true outlier in an era increasingly dominated by electric hypercars. The Digital Beast: Czinger 21C V Max In the realm of hypercars, innovation is often synonymous with extreme engineering, and the Czinger 21C V Max is a prime example of this philosophy. Developed by Czinger, an American startup founded by Kevin Czinger, this vehicle pushes the boundaries of what is possible in automotive design and performance. The Czinger 21C V Max utilizes a groundbreaking hybrid powertrain that combines a twin-turbocharged V8 engine with two electric motors, producing a combined output of 1,233 bhp. This powertrain enables a blistering 0-62 mph acceleration time of just 1.9 seconds, thanks to its advanced all-wheel-drive system. The V Max variant is specifically designed to maximize top speed by removing the drag-inducing aerodynamic kit found on the standard model. This configuration allows the car to achieve a top speed in excess of 250 mph, placing it firmly among the world’s fastest road cars. One of the most revolutionary aspects of the Czinger 21C is its manufacturing process. It is produced using a proprietary 3D-printing technique called Divergent 3D manufacturing, which allows for complex, lightweight structures that would be impossible to create using traditional methods. This technological approach enables Czinger to produce these hypercars efficiently and sustainably, setting a new standard for the future of automotive manufacturing. The 21C V Max represents a fascinating intersection of advanced engineering and futuristic technology, standing as a bold statement of what is possible in the pursuit of extreme speed. The Electric Speed Demon: Rimac Nevera & Nevera R In the fierce competition of electric hypercars, the Rimac Nevera has emerged as a true powerhouse. Developed by the Croatian automotive manufacturer Rimac Automobili, this vehicle is not just one of the fastest cars in the world; it is also the world’s fastest electric hypercar. The Nevera represents a quantum leap in EV performance, challenging the notion that electric vehicles are limited in their top speed capabilities. With a staggering 1,888 bhp and 2,360 Nm of torque, the Nevera boasts an incredible 0-60 mph time of 1.9 seconds. It reaches 186 mph in a mind-bending 9.3 seconds, a feat that few internal combustion engines can match. The car is capable of charging at speeds of up to 500 kW, allowing it to charge from 0 to 80 percent in just 19 minutes. When fully charged, it offers a range of approximately 340 miles.
